About the Game



Slide across panels and find the path to the goal. Every tile you cross becomes a wall you can't pass again. Once you start sliding, you won't stop until you hit something, so plan every move. What begins on flat grids evolves into puzzles on the surface of 3D cubes, and eventually inside them.

In a dystopian future, artificial intelligence has seized control and humans work for machines. Each puzzle you solve feeds data points the AI uses to profile and predict human behavior. Piece together how the system sees you, from the inside.

/scan Worlds

Explore 100+ levels across 8 worlds, each introducing a new mechanic that builds on the last.

/train Mechanics

  • Tiles that trap you, tiles that stop you, tiles that free you
  • Teleporters, keys, and resets that reshape the board
  • Rotate 3D cubes to uncover new faces and hidden paths
  • Mirror puzzles where two players move in sync
